For my card, I used the new Randi's Song set from Our Daily Bread designs. (There's a wonderful story behind the name of this set which you can read by clicking on the name.)
I love the leaf block and beautiful script. I had some left over polished stone bg from long ago projects and the colors just said Fall to me. I stamped the leaf block image 6 times onto the polished stone bg and cut out three of the leaves to pop them up on the base image. On the marigold layer, I stamped the script multiple times with the gold ink. I also stamped the shadow leaf with gold ink and the leaf veins using a Kpad.
It's attached to another background I call Gilded Rainbow (click for the new tutorial for this technique). The dk redwood brown layer was cut with deckle scissors and all layers were edged with a gold leafing pen. I wrapped some gold thread around the brown layer then attached it to a 8.5 x 4 (fits a #9 business envelope) card. The card was also marigold in color, but since I couldn't find just the right color of rich paprika, I sponged it with color until I liked it.
